The goals of psychiatric nursing are to promote mental health, prevent mental illness, provide care and rehabilitation. When a patient comes in for a mental health evaluation or is admitted to a psychiatric unit, nurses use the psychiatric notes to fully understand the patient’s history, symptoms, and current situation.
